As part of Meet an Author, Be an Author, a day devoted to Indiana's talented authors, learn how to write stories of 1,000 words or less. Practice creating short pieces and learn about the many venues for publication. This program is presented by the Indiana Writers Center and features Sarah Layden.

As the hub of the Indianapolis Public Library system, Central Library showcases renowned architecture and services. The original 1917 building, designed by Paul Cret and constructed of Indiana limestone in the Greek Doric style, was considered one of the most outstanding secular buildings in the U.S. Its six-story glass and steel-framed addition, designed by Evans Woollen, opened in 2007.
